| Chinese | English | Tibetan (Sanskrit) | Origin | Core Symbolism |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 六字真言 | Six-Syllable Mantra | Om Mani Padme Hum (ཨོཾ་མ་ཎི་པདྨེ་ཧཱུྃ) | Tibetan Buddhist tradition, the universal mantra of Avalokiteshvara | Compassion, wisdom, universal blessing, protection from negative energy |
| 莲师 | Guru Padmasambhava | Padmasambhava (པདྨ་སཾབྷཱུ་བ) | Tibetan Vajrayana tradition, the "Second Buddha" of Tibet | Spiritual protection, blessing, overcoming obstacles, enlightenment |
| 黄财神 | Yellow Jambhala | Vaisravana (ཛམྦྷ་ལ) | Tibetan Buddhist tradition, the primary God of Wealth | Financial prosperity, abundance, business success, eliminating poverty |
| 文殊菩萨 | Manjushri Bodhisattva | Manjushri (མནྗུཤྲཱི) | Mahayana & Tibetan tradition, the Bodhisattva of Wisdom | Wisdom, academic success, career clarity, mental focus |
| 绿度母 | Green Tara | Tara (ཏཱ་རེ) | Tibetan Vajrayana tradition, the "Mother of All Buddhas" | Protection, compassion, healing, overcoming life obstacles |
| 金刚萨埵 | Vajrasattva | Vajrasattva (བཛྲ་སཏྟྭ) | Tibetan Buddhist tradition, the Bodhisattva of Purification | Spiritual purification, healing, atonement, enlightenment |
| 大白伞盖佛母 | White Umbrella Goddess | Sitatapatra (སི་ཏ་ཏ་པ་ཏྲ) | Tibetan Vajrayana tradition, the protector deity | Protection from harm, negative energy, curses, and all dangers |
| 地藏王 | Ksitigarbha Bodhisattva | Ksitigarbha (ཀྵི་ཏིགརྦ) | Mahayana & Tibetan tradition, the Bodhisattva of the Underworld | Compassion, salvation, protection of the deceased, family blessing |
| 金刚手 | Vajrapani | Vajrapani (བཛྲ་པཱ་ཎི) | Tibetan Buddhist tradition, the Bodhisattva of Power | Spiritual power, strength, overcoming obstacles, protection |
| 具光佛母 | Marici Goddess | Marici (མ་རི་ཙི) | Tibetan Vajrayana tradition, the Goddess of Light | Good fortune, success, overcoming obstacles, protection from enemies |
| 空行母 | Dakini | Dakini (དཱ་ཀི་ནི) | Tibetan Vajrayana tradition, the female spiritual protector | Spiritual guidance, transformation, wisdom, protection |
